Understanding the Biomechanics of Rotational Power

Rotational power isn’t solely about twisting the torso. It’s a complex chain reaction beginning with the legs, transferring through the core, and culminating in the arms or implement (like a bat or racket). Duo spin training specifically targets the sequential activation of these muscle groups. The lower body provides the initial force, the core acts as a stable bridge transferring that force, and the upper body delivers the final impulse. A weak link in this chain significantly diminishes the overall power output. The training methodology emphasizes that generating power isn’t about brute force, but about efficient energy transfer. This efficiency leads to faster movements and reduces energy expenditure, allowing for sustained performance throughout a competition.

The Role of the Core in Duo Spin

The core muscles – encompassing the abdominals, obliques, and lower back – play a vital role in stabilizing the spine and facilitating the transfer of energy between the lower and upper body. A strong and stable core prevents energy leaks during rotation, ensuring that maximum force is directed towards the target. Duo spin exercises often incorporate anti-rotation movements, challenging the core to resist twisting forces. This strengthens the core muscles while also improving their ability to control rotational movements. Furthermore, developing core endurance is crucial; the ability to maintain core stability throughout the duration of an athletic event is a significant performance advantage. Exercises like paloff presses and Russian twists, performed with controlled movements, are staples in a duo spin-focused training program.

Incorporating Duo Spin Drills into Your Training

Integrating duo spin drills requires a progressive approach. Starting with fundamental exercises that establish proper movement patterns is essential. These foundational drills focus on core stability and controlled rotation. As strength and coordination improve, more complex and dynamic exercises can be introduced. The goal is to build a solid base of rotational power and control before progressing to movements that mimic the specific demands of the athlete's sport. Overloading the system too quickly can lead to injury, so a gradual increase in intensity and volume is crucial. Regular monitoring of form and technique is also important to ensure that the athlete is performing the exercises correctly.

Sample Duo Spin Exercises

Several exercises can be incorporated into a duo spin training program. Medicine ball throws, performed with a focus on rotational power, are highly effective. Cable rotations, using a cable machine to provide resistance, challenge the core to maintain stability throughout the rotational movement. Wood chops, utilizing a cable or medicine ball, engage the obliques and core muscles in a dynamic and functional manner. Band rotations, employing resistance bands, provide a portable and versatile option for rotational training. Remember that proper form is paramount. Avoid using momentum to compensate for a lack of strength or control. Focus on initiating the movement from the lower body and transferring energy through the core to the upper body.

  • Medicine Ball Rotational Throws: Focus on explosive rotation while maintaining a stable core.
  • Cable Rotations: Vary the height of the cable to target different muscle fibers.
  • Wood Chops: Control the movement throughout the full range of motion.
  • Band Rotations: Adjust the band resistance to match your strength level.
  • Russian Twists: Sit with knees bent and lean back slightly, rotating your torso from side to side while holding a weight.

These drills, when implemented correctly, can significantly improve an athlete’s overall rotational power and athletic performance. They should be part of a comprehensive training program that also includes strength training, conditioning, and sport-specific skill work.

Optimizing Duo Spin for Sport-Specific Applications

The principles of duo spin training are universally applicable, but the specific drills and exercises should be tailored to the demands of each sport. For example, a golfer will benefit from exercises that emphasize rotational power and control in the swing plane, while a baseball pitcher will need drills that focus on maximizing velocity and accuracy of the throw. A tennis player will require training to enhance rotational power for serves and forehands. The key is to analyze the specific movement patterns of the sport and design a training program that addresses the unique challenges and requirements. This often involves incorporating sport-specific equipment and movements into the training regimen.

Adapting Drills for Different Sports

Consider a baseball pitcher. Their arm action is complex, but the core plays a critical role in generating velocity. Duo spin training can involve resisted rotations with bands, mimicking the pitching motion. For a golfer, exercises focusing on hip rotation and core stabilization are paramount. Utilizing weighted clubs or resistance bands can enhance the training stimulus. For martial artists, rotational power is essential for delivering powerful strikes and maintaining balance. Drills that simulate striking movements can be incorporated into their training program. The key principle is to make the exercises as specific to the sport as possible, replicating the movement patterns and energy demands of the actual activity.

  1. Analyze the sport's movement requirements.
  2. Identify the key muscle groups involved in rotational movements.
  3. Select exercises that target those muscle groups.
  4. Incorporate sport-specific equipment and movements.
  5. Progressively increase the intensity and volume of training.

Careful adaptation of duo spin principles will maximize the benefits for each athlete.
